Steamhammer > Stardust

Today on BASIL, Steamhammer scored its first win over Stardust in months (no exaggeration). Steamhammer-Stardust on Destination is a zergling rush and not that interesting, other than in being a rare win.

The build is the 6 pool speed opening that I wrote up in 2018. It is a little slower than 5 pool, in exchange for getting zergling speed to make the lings more dangerous. I suspect the build may have winning chances only on 2-player maps, because Steamhammer has to drone scout on bigger maps to find the enemy, and sending 1 drone out of only 6 total gives up a lot.

Did Stardust misdiagnose the opening because it saw the gas being mined? If so, I don’t think it was critical. After zerglings broke in, the probes felt unsafe and stopped mining; that was the real mistake. I think it’s a good guess that the overreaction has been fixed in the CoG 2021 version.
